Community Governance Mentoring Programme

The Community Governance Mentoring Programme connects experienced board and committee members with people wanting to grow their confidence and capability in governance roles.

Whether you are new to governance, stepping into leadership, or wanting support to contribute more effectively, this programme offers practical one-on-one guidance from someone who has been there before.

Could you be a mentee?

This programme may be right for you if:

  • You are new to a board or committee and unsure about your role
  • You hesitate to contribute in meetings
  • You want to build confidence in governance and leadership
  • You would value confidential support and guidance from an experienced mentor
  • You want to make a stronger contribution to your community organisation

What’s involved?

Mentees meet with their mentor for 1–2 hours each month, at a time that suits both people, over a six-month period.

There will also be optional group gatherings throughout the programme, providing opportunities to connect, share experiences, and grow your governance knowledge alongside others on a similar journey.
